Here are my all important protocols of betting, many of which might be looked at as common sense, but if accepted they will assist you in going a long distance to leaving with a grin on your face.

Rule one: Go to a casino with a predetermined value that you are willing and are able to afford to spend – How much would it cost for an evening out on diner, alcoholic beverages, entrance fees and tips? This is a good sum to utilize.

Rule 2: Do not carry your cash card out with you – or any means of getting money out. Do not concern yourself about money for the taxi if you burn all of it; most cab drivers, especially the taxis booked by casinos, will drive you to your apartment and are more than happy to wait for the cash when you get back.

Rule 3: Stick to your set cap. I constantly imagine what I would want to purchase if I succeed. The last time I was able to go, I decided I would really would like to purchase a new digital camera which retailed at $400, so that was my predetermined cap. As soon as I reached that number, I stopped. Just quit. Even if Mystic Megan herself gives you the upcoming number for the roulette wheel, pay no attention to her and walk away. Depart Secure in the understanding that you will certainly be heading into the city and getting a delightful new toy!
